This article discusses a ransomware attack on Ingram Micro, which is a large technology distribution company, where hackers gained unauthorized access to internal systems and stole sensitive personal information, including stuff like names and Social Security numbers. Around 42,000 individuals were affected, including employees, customers, and job applicants. The attack caused service disruptions and forced the company to notify authorities and those impacted. This incident highlights how ransomware attacks can have serious consequences for both companies and individuals in the long run as a whole.

This article explains a massive data breach that exposed personal information from over 45 million French citizens. The leaked data I saw included demographic, healthcare, and financial records that were found publicly accessible online. Cybersecurity researchers discovered the exposed database and helped take it offline. Even though the data was removed, the breach put millions at risk for identity theft and fraud, which isn't right. This situation shows how dangerous unsecured databases can be and why organizations we trust must protect sensitive information.
